Specifications
- Product Status: Discontinued at Digi-Key
- Amplifier Type: Chopper (Zero-Drift)
- Number of Circuits: 2
- Output Type: Rail-to-Rail
- Slew Rate: 0.06V/µs
- Gain Bandwidth Product: 125 kHz
- -3db Bandwidth: -
- Current - Input Bias: 20 pA
- Voltage - Input Offset: 2 µV
- Current - Supply: 13µA (x2 Channels)
- Current - Output / Channel: 15 mA
- Voltage - Supply Span (Min): 1.8 V
- Voltage - Supply Span (Max): 5.5 V
- Operating Temperature: -40°C ~ 125°C
- Mounting Type: Surface Mount
- Package / Case: 8-WFDFN Exposed Pad, CSP
- Supplier Device Package: 8-LFCSP (3x3)
